Smith & Nephew Richards 122207 Russell-Taylor Tibial Locking Nail 14mm x 33.0cm BX/1
• Model: 122207
• Diameter: 14 mm
• Length: 33.0 cm
• Material: Stainless Steel
The Smith & Nephew Richards Russell‑Taylor Tibial Locking Nail 14 mm × 33.0 cm (BX/1) is a high‑performance orthopedic intramedullary implant engineered for robust stabilization of tibial shaft fractures in adult patients. With its substantial 14 mm diameter and 330 mm length, this tibial locking nail delivers the structural strength and axial support surgeons rely on when treating challenging fracture patterns. Its cannulated design allows guidewire‑assisted insertion, facilitating precise placement deep within the medullary canal while supporting a minimally invasive surgical approach — an important consideration for operative efficiency and patient recovery outcomes.
Crafted for modern trauma care, the Russell‑Taylor nail incorporates proximal and distal locking holes that accept interlocking screws to enhance axial, torsional, and length stability throughout the healing process. This interlocking configuration helps maintain proper alignment, minimizes the risk of malrotation and shortening, and promotes consistent fracture union — making it a trusted choice in both acute traumatic and complex tibial injury scenarios. Clinicians can tailor the fixation strategy based on fracture configuration and patient anatomy, delivering confidence and control in the operating room.
